Mitsubishi PEI ULTEM™ 9085 3D Printing Filament
Categories: Polymer; 3D Printing/Additive Manufacturing Polymer; Thermoplastic; Polyetherimide (PEI)

Material Notes: PEI ULTEM™ 9085 (Polyether Imide) is a high-performance polymer with excellent mechanical performance. PEIULTEM™ 9085 is a material from SABIC. This material is UL94-V0 rated and has a glass transition temperature (Tg) of 186°C. PEI ULTEM™ 9085 is perfect for applications in for example the aerospace-, automotive-and electrical industry. This material is a combination of exceptional dimensional stability, inherent flame retardancy, excellent thermal properties and good chemical resistance.

Features:

  • Low smoke evolution
  • High thermal properties
  • Excellent chemical resistance
  • Flame retardant
  • High glass transition temperature (Tg)
Colors: PEI ULTEM™ 9085 is available in the color natural.
